What's inside the box?

Let's first double-check if you've received a complete Wooting 80HE package.

  • 1x Wooting 80HE (ANSI)
  • 1x Keycap and Switch puller
  • 3x Spare Lekker L60 v2 Switches
  • 1x Spare Lekker L45 v2 Switch
  • 1x USB-C to USB-C 2.0 cable (2m / 6.6ft)
  • 1x Dongle USB-C (♀︎) to USB-A (♂︎)
  • 2x Silicone Feet 2.8°
  • 2x Silicone Feet 6°
  • 2x Silicone Feet 10°
  • 7x Spare PCBA screws (M2 x 4mm)
  • 1x Postcard

Installing Keycaps

If your Wooting 80HE is an ISO or JIS model, it comes without keycaps pre-installed. Don't worry, installing them is simple and a great way to bond with your new keyboard.

Depending on the keycap set you have, installation can be as easy as transferring them straight from the blister tray onto your keyboard. Press each keycap down firmly so it sits snugly on the switch.

Pulling Keycaps

If you've messed up your keycap placement, need to pull out the PCBA, or you want to install a brand new set of keycaps, it's time to master the art of keycap pulling.

Your Wooting 80HE came with a special 'keycap & switch puller', a tool that functions both as a keycap- and switch puller. Make sure to use the right side of the tool (the side that says 'keycap) and follow the instructions below.

01

Position the keycap puller

Align the puller over the keycap and push down. Make sure it *clicks* on both sides.

02

Pull the keycap straight up

Pull with one hand straight up. With your other hand hold down the keyboard.

03

Pop the keycap off

The keycap should pop off of the switch.

Pulling Switches

Did you get new switches? Grab the 'keycap & switch puller' that came with your keyboard. Don't be a fool, use the side of the tool that says 'switch'.

01

Grip the switch tabs

Carefully grip the north (top) and south (bottom) sides of the switch.

02

Wiggle until both sides detach

Gently squeeze and wiggle to detach both sides. Then pull to release from socket.

03

Lift the switch out

Once detached, lift the switch out of the socket.

Keyboard modes & shortcuts

So you've got your new 80HE, and you're ready to start typing. But before you do, you want to know the keyboard's default key mappings and shortcuts. We've got you covered.

Out of the box, your Wooting 80HE comes with 2 additional function layers that can be accessed using the Fn1 and Fn2 keys.

Below you find the default mapping, but anything can be changed in Wootility. None of the default functions are imprinted on the keycap, so you don't get confused when making your own.

Your Wooting 80HE has two default profiles installed on board, a typing profile and a gaming profile (faster actuation and Rapid Trigger enabled).

You can save up to 4 profiles on your keyboard that can be accessed anywhere.

Hold down Fn then press 1,2,3, or 4

Wootility

Wootility is the software to configure your keyboard with. We have two versions of Wootility. A lightweight web version and a downloadable app. Whichever you choose, you don't need to have the Wootility running after configuring your keyboard.

We constantly improve our firmware and software. Make sure you have the latest and greatest by updating your keyboard straight away.

Go to https://wootility.io and connect your keyboard. Then:

  • If a firmware update is available, you'll see a notification automatically. Alternatively, go to Settings → Updates → My Devices, hover over your device, and start the update.
  • For software updates, go to Settings → Updates and click 'Check for updates'
